Holloways Beach, QLD, AU  Desperado sail with B1 off the mudpit...  Very light wind, ENE, E, ESE, 7-12kn...  Hard yakka!

Couple of foiling kiters joined in half way through the sesh.  Blubbers were out in abundance today.

B1 & I agreed it was still better than doing the house chores! Smile

Used the Jag 125, 8.6 Severne M2, Venom 48 - really can't knock this combo for super light winds!

Holloways Beach, QLD, AU

Numbers say it all...no need for pictures on this one!!! One long slog. Just always seemed to be outside of the wind zone and couldnt quite get high ennough to get into it. B2 went high upwind and down to Machans, I went low looking for coastal breeze and had to keep dredging out wide just to make the angle back to shore where we started from. B2 looked pretty comfy futher south at Machans where his sail was nicely tilted back and seemed to be cruising at times. 

Never mind, better to be out on the water than not Laughing Used: SB72, 9.4 ODM2, Tribal Mk1 46 - just couldnt get out of the 10kts zone
